    Don't take my word for it. Do your own research and you'll see that most of it agrees with what I said. There are always the outliers that think they can clean the MAFs but in reality, you don't see those MAFs lasting much longer.

    Another lesson to be learned: Do not buy the cheapo crap MAF units, the ones that cost less than $250-300. Any time I saw a post where someone used one, they had issues again shortly after. So far I believe only the OE unit and the OEM VDO unit are good to use.

    Quote Originally Posted by danewilson77 View Post
    IF there is any benefit to be had, it is temporary, at best. I've heard from numerous people that are very familiar with BMW repair (they are mechanics, after all) that attempts to clean the MAFs usually end up fruitless, and in some cases, can make the problem(s) worse.
